The Role of Process Valves in Industrial Operations

Process valves are pivotal in controlling the flow of liquids, gases, and slurries within industrial systems. They come in various types, each designed for specific applications and operational environments. The primary functions of these valves include:

  • Regulating flow and pressure within a system.
  • Ensuring safety by preventing overpressure and potential system failures.
  • Facilitating the automated control of processes, which reduces the need for manual intervention.

Types of Process Valves and Their Applications

Ball Valves

Ball valves are known for their durability and excellent sealing capabilities. They are ideal for applications requiring a tight shut-off, such as chemical and petrochemical industries. These valves provide quick shut-off and are easy to operate, making them a popular choice in many systems.

Gate Valves

Gate valves are primarily used where a straight-line flow of fluid and minimum flow restriction are needed. These valves are suitable for applications that involve slurries and viscous fluids. Their ability to cut through these types of media makes them invaluable in industries like water treatment and mining.

Globe Valves

Selecting the Right Process Valve

Selecting the appropriate process valve for a specific application involves considering various factors such as media type, temperature, pressure, and system compatibility. The right choice ensures optimal performance and longevity of the valve. A few key considerations include:

  • Material Compatibility: Ensure the valve material is compatible with the media to prevent corrosion and degradation.
  • Operational Environment: Consider the temperature and pressure conditions in which the valve will operate.
  • Valve Functionality: Define the primary function of the valve, whether it”?s for throttling, on-off service, or flow control.
